摘要
Background, To determine the influence of smoking on Tc-99m-labeled methoxyisobutylisonitrile (Tc-99m-MIBI) lung uptake during myocardial perfusion imaging, we examined 60 subjects with normal myocardial perfusion scans, normal coronary angiograms, and no evidence of left ventricular hypertrophy. Methods and Results, The subjects were divided into 2 groups: Group 1 subjects had smoking histories of at least 10 pack-years and Group 2 subjects were nonsmokers, 99mTc-MIBI lung to heart ratios (L/H ratios) from anterior planar images were obtained for all subjects during exercise and resting states. Tc-99m-MIBI L/H ratios in smokers were significantly higher than in nonsmokers in both exercise and resting states, However, no significant difference in L/H ratios was found between exercise and resting states in smokers and nonsmokers. In addition, no significant correlation was found between smoking pack-years and either rest or exercise L/H ratios. Conclusions. (9)9(m)Tc-MIBI L/H ratios in smokers are higher than in nonsmokers. This must be considered when Tc-99m-MIBI L/H ratios are used clinically.
